Understanding the Importance of HVAC Duct Corner Design

HVAC duct corners are critical components that influence the overall performance of a cleanroom's ventilation system. Sharp corners in ductwork can create turbulence, leading to uneven air distribution and increased pressure drops. This turbulence not only compromises the cleanroom’s air quality but also places additional strain on HVAC systems, increasing energy consumption and leading to higher operational costs. Thus, optimizing these corners is essential for achieving both efficiency and compliance in semiconductor cleanrooms.

Techniques for Optimizing HVAC Duct Corners

There are several strategies for enhancing the design of HVAC duct corners in cleanrooms. One effective method is to utilize radius corners instead of sharp bends. Radius corners allow for smoother airflow, drastically reducing turbulence and maximizing the efficiency of air delivery. This design change can lead to improved particle count levels and overall cleanliness in the facility.

Another technique involves the strategic placement of ductwork. By avoiding congested areas and aligning ducts with the natural flow of air, engineers can enhance both performance and compliance. It is also advisable to ensure that ducts are adequately insulated to minimize temperature variations, which can contribute to condensation and potential contamination risks.

Materials and Construction for Optimal Performance

The materials selected for HVAC duct corners play a significant role in cleanroom performance. Smooth, non-porous materials, such as stainless steel or galvanized steel, are ideal as they resist moisture and inhibit microbial growth. When constructing duct corners, fillet welds should be utilized instead of traditional corner joints to further reduce the risk of air leaks and contamination, ensuring that the cleanroom environment remains sterile.

Compliance Considerations

Adhering to regulatory standards is paramount in semiconductor cleanrooms. Organizations must ensure that their HVAC systems, including duct corners, comply with guidelines set forth by entities such as the International Organization for Standardization (ISO) and the Federal Standard 209E. Regular inspections and maintenance should be conducted to verify that duct systems are functioning according to specified cleanliness standards. Implementing advanced monitoring systems can also help in tracking air quality parameters in real-time, ensuring immediate response to any deviations.
